Vivo V70 FE Review: 200MP Camera and 7000mAh Battery Beast

Vivoโ€™s V-series has always been known for stylish phones with camera-first hardware, and the V70 FE continues that same formulaโ€”but with a bigger focus on battery life this time.

On paper, the phone looks impressive. A 200MP main camera with OIS, a huge 7000mAh battery, and a sharp AMOLED panel instantly make it stand out in the โ‚น40,000 segment. But specs alone never tell the full story.

After spending time looking through its hardware and real-world positioning, the Vivo V70 FE feels like a phone made for users who care less about benchmark scores and more about how the device performs in daily life.

Design :

The first thing that stands out is the finish. The blue color option has a clean matte texture that looks premium and avoids fingerprints much better than glossy backs.

Whatโ€™s interesting is that despite the large 7000mAh battery, the phone doesnโ€™t look bulky. Vivo has done a good job balancing thickness and weight, so it still keeps that slim V-series identity.

The flat sides also help it feel modern, almost giving it a flagship-inspired visual style.

More importantly, features like IP68 and IP69 protection add a sense of durability that many buyers in this segment now expect.

Performance:

The Dimensity 7360 Turbo may not sound like the most exciting chipset if you only care about gaming numbers, but Vivo seems to have focused on balance here.

For regular use, this is more than enough:
opening apps, switching between social media, light gaming, editing reels, and camera processing all feel smooth.

This is clearly a phone built for creators and everyday users first, not hardcore gamers.

And honestly, that makes sense for the V-series audience.

Cameras:

A lot of phones now use high megapixel numbers as marketing, but Vivo usually does better than most brands in actual image tuning.

Thatโ€™s why the 200MP OIS main sensor on the V70 FE feels genuinely exciting.

In daylight, expect sharp details with strong dynamic range. Portraits should be a big strength too, especially because Vivo usually handles skin tones better than many rivals.

Low-light performance also benefits from OIS, which helps reduce blur in handheld night shots.

For people who shoot Instagram photos, portraits, food shots, or reels thumbnails, this camera setup makes much more sense than raw gaming performance.

Battry :

The 7000mAh battery is probably the most practical upgrade here.

This is the kind of battery that removes charging anxiety completely.

Heavy users can comfortably get through a full day and still have charge left, while moderate users could even stretch it close to two days.

The addition of 90W fast charging makes the big battery less of a compromise.

So instead of choosing between battery size and charging speed, youโ€™re basically getting both.

โ€œWho Should Buy This Phone?โ€

The Vivo V70 FE is best suited for users who care more about real-life usability than benchmark numbers. If your daily routine includes taking lots of photos, watching videos, browsing social media, and staying away from the charger for long hours, this phone makes a lot of sense.

Its 200MP main camera is especially appealing for people who enjoy mobile photography. Whether itโ€™s daylight shots, portraits, food pictures, or quick social media uploads, the camera setup is designed to deliver sharp and vibrant results without requiring much editing. This makes it a strong choice for Instagram users, casual creators, and anyone who wants a phone that can capture premium-looking images effortlessly.

The 7000mAh battery also makes it ideal for heavy users. Students, office users, travelers, and people who spend long hours outdoors will appreciate the peace of mind that comes with a battery that can comfortably last beyond a full day.

This phone is also a good fit for users who want a premium design, bright AMOLED display, and smooth everyday performance, but donโ€™t necessarily need flagship-level gaming power.

In simple words, the Vivo V70 FE is built for camera lovers and battery-focused users who want a stylish all-rounder.

Final Verdict

After looking at what the Vivo V70 FE brings to the table, it feels like a phone that knows exactly what kind of users it wants to attract.

The biggest reason it stands out is the way it combines a great camera experience with genuinely strong battery life. The 200MP main camera is clearly aimed at people who enjoy taking photos on the go, whether itโ€™s portraits, casual shots for social media, or everyday moments. At the same time, the 7000mAh battery makes it the kind of phone you can trust during long workdays, travel, or heavy content usage without constantly thinking about charging.

What I personally like is that Vivo hasnโ€™t tried to make this device all about raw numbers. Instead, the focus seems to be on the features people actually use every dayโ€”a bright AMOLED display, a premium design, dependable cameras, and battery life that removes most of the usual anxiety.

Sure, power users who only care about gaming benchmarks may want something stronger, but for the average buyer, this phone gets the essentials right.

In the end, the Vivo V70 FE feels like a practical, stylish, and camera-first phone that should easily appeal to mainstream users.
